What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Johannesburg to Barcelona?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Johannesburg to Barcelona, Sunday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Saturday is the most expensive. Flying from Barcelona back to Johannesburg, the best deals are generally found on Saturday, with Tuesday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port is February, where tickets cost $614 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and August,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$879 and $808 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Johannesburg OR Tambo Airport to Barcelona-El Prat Airport, you should book around 9 weeks before departure, which saves you about 14%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 9 weeks before departure.
